Song «(My Friends Are Gonna Be) Strangers» von Merle Haggard.

Fakten

Veröffentlichungsdaten: 1964 08 (Single), 1965 09 06 (Album)
Label: Tally T 179, Capitol ST 02373
Songwriter Liz Anderson
Produktion: Ken Nelson & Fuzzy Owen
Genre: Country - Honkytonk - Bakersfield-Country
